The spine is still tight~#~ ~#~ In making Allied Force Headquarters into a truly single Allied inter-service headquarters, Eisenhower started on a task to continue throughout the war--and beyond. Its fulfilment was perhaps more than any other his special contribution to the practice of war. Because he did not command troops in battle, Eisenhower frequently had been underestimated by military writers. The Eisenhower volume in the classic Military Commanders series demonstrates that his organisation of the Allied effort in Europe owed nothing to the practices followed in World War I and represented a decisive breakthrough in the conduct of war, particularly in coalition warfare. Ike was a military manager without equal, who could inspire confidence and loyalty among his subordinates of all nationalities. ~#~ ~#~ Eisenhower has closely associated with the military principle of Unity of Command: his doctrines are more relevant today than ever in the world of coalition armies and high-tech battlefields. General Six smith's comprehensive description of Eisenhower's World War II actions makes for fascinating comparisons with the lessons forgotten in Vietnam and re-applied in the Persian Gulf. ## #### INTERNATIONAL BUYERS: Please Note.
